FROM the lead role of Australia's version of Rocky Horror Picture Show, Adam Rennie is taking on a whole new side of the performing arts scene.

He will be ditching the cape and knee-high boots to join American performers Nicholas Ziobro and Ryan Connolly in a show dedicated to the Christmas King himself, Michael Buble.
With the broadway level performance we have come to expect from Rennie, the two authentic North American gentlemen joining him will be sure to deliver a stellar five-star performance - having already done so in Western Australia.
Shades of Bublé is heading out on the road with a number of regional tour dates across South Australia and Victoria, including our own twin towns.
Among all of the artistic expressionism flaunted across the fringe festival scene throughout Australia, Shades of Bublé is a refreshingly honest performance of pure talent showcasing the World’s greatest cover artist himself.
The 60-minute show gives audiences seamless variety by combining big-band standards from the jazz era, classic hits from the 50s, 60s and 70s, as well as Billboard chart toppers from today in a high-energy show that generates standing ovations from sold-out crowds.
With the three voices singing incredible songs like Feeling Good, Moondance, Come Fly With Me, Home, Everything, Fever, Save the Last Dance for Me and many more, Shades of Bublé:The Three-Man Tribute to Michael Bublé brings the swinging standards and pop hits of Bublé himself to the stage in an unforgettable high-energy concert event.
The singers will be welcomed on stage at the Echuca Paramount on Sunday, March 8 from 7.30pm.
